What happened between 500 BCE and 500 CE?

Thus, in the thousand years between 500 B.C.E. and 500 C.E., new or enlarged urban-centered and state-based societies emerged to replace the First Civilizations in the Mediterranean basin, the Middle East, India, China, Mesoamerica, and the Andes. In short, the development of civilization was becoming a global process.

What are 5 of the great empires of the classical age?

What are the 5 classical empires? The Roman, Han, Persian, Mauryan, and Gupta empires created political, cultural, and administrative difficulties that they could not manage, which eventually led to their decline, collapse, and transformation into successor empires or states.

What happened in the year 500 CE?

500 AD Arthur’s Victory Over Saxons-The legendary Arthur won a battle against the Saxons at Mound Badon in Dorset, in Southern England. This slowed the Saxon conquest of England. 507 AD Kingdom Of Franks – The Franks’ Clovis defeated the Visigoths under Alaric II at the Battle of Vouille.

What happened BCE 500?

500 BC—Refugees from Teos resettle Abdera. 500 BC—Darius I of Persia proclaims that Aramaic be the official language of the western half of his empire. 500 BC—Signifies the end of the Nordic Bronze Age civilization in Oscar Montelius’ periodization system and begins the Pre-Roman Iron Age.

Why did the classical empires fall?

Empire became too large for the government, and reform came too little and too late. Government became dominated by the rich and military elites. Citizens lost their interest in the government. The military lost its prestige.
